This is one of the main design goals of SqueezePad and not always easy to achieve, because this always comes at the cost of doing very hard decisions of what to leave out (and annoying some advanced users because of that). I'm always very happy about App Store comments by the way :) > One question I have (and I asked of Pippen of ipeng fame also) is a > limitation that I think is on Rhapsody's part and not the app but I > will ask anyway. I have a great deal of playlists already composed in > my Rhapsody library. Is there anyway in squeezepad to take individual > songs off those playlists and add them to my queue? Currently I can > get the whole list to display but holding down on an individual song > does not present the option to do anything with it. This is indeed a limitation of Rhapsody. The context menu and all menus is completely controlled by the Squeezebox Server.
